This print showcases a remarkable piece of ancient jewelry - a Bracelet with snake heads dating back to the 7th-6th centuries BC. Crafted from silver, this exquisite accessory is an extraordinary testament to the artistry and craftsmanship of its anonymous maker. The bracelet features intricately designed snake heads that coil around the wearer's wrist, symbolizing power, protection, and rebirth in many ancient cultures. The snakes' eyes are meticulously detailed, adding a touch of lifelike realism to this stunning artifact. Displayed at the Dallas Museum of Art in Texas, USA, this historic treasure measures xx cm in length.
